Output 3d8c04d94c0cd73bcdeac03523df506a707cc6bfb96b01aa9bb8bca7aab4fc62:0

value
6709522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89f92ec6e78e29fe09e973fcfd58758427b5fd5 OP_EQUAL
address
3QMcfWRKSGn4jJP8DikrQxUPskY3m6xhZA
transaction
3d8c04d94c0cd73bcdeac03523df506a707cc6bfb96b01aa9bb8bca7aab4fc62
confirmations
171086
spent
true